Physical and Behavioral Signs of Anxiety in Dogs
I’ve noticed a variety of signs that can alert us to our dogs’ anxious states. Whether it’s a 5-year-old Golden Retriever or a sprightly young pup, here are some common indicators:
- Shaking or Trembling: Dogs might tremble even when the temperature is comfortable.
- Panting and Drooling: Excessive panting or drooling can be anxiety signals.
- Body Posture Changes: A tucked tail, flattened ears, or a crouched stance often indicates discomfort.
- Behavioral Changes: Excessive barking, whining, pacing, or seeking constant contact with you.
- Digestive Disturbances: Upset stomach or sudden changes in appetite often accompany anxiety.
In my research, I’ve learned that these signs are the body’s way of communicating stress. Often, dog anxiety may stem from events like loud noises, separation, unfamiliar environments, or even changes in household routines.

The Science Behind Calming Supplements
Calming supplements work intimately with your dog’s internal chemistry. They are formulated with ingredients that have long been studied for their ability to reduce stress and promote relaxation. Some of the key ingredients I rely on in my research include:
- L-Theanine: An amino acid found in green tea that supports a calm, alert state without causing drowsiness.
- Chamomile: A gentle herbal remedy that soothes the nervous system.
- Valerian Root: Traditionally used to ease tension and promote relaxation.
- Ashwagandha: An adaptogenic herb that helps balance your dog’s stress response.
- B Vitamins: Essential for nervous system function and overall emotional balance.
These ingredients support natural brain processes rather than sedating your pet. The emphasis is on offering a natural boost, so your dog remains alert and engaged while feeling less anxious.
The Role of Pheromones in Calming Your Dog
Pheromones are fascinating chemical messengers that allow dogs to communicate comfort, safety, and calm. When a mother dog nurses her puppies, she releases appeasing pheromones to create a soothing environment. Today, technology allows us to replicate these natural signals through synthetic pheromone products.
Here’s how pheromone products work:
- Neurological Impact: The synthetic pheromones are detected by your dog’s vomeronasal organ, sending signals directly to the brain’s emotional centers.
- Instant Calming Effect: Even if the dog isn’t consciously aware of the presence of these pheromones, the instinctive response is a sense of security.
- Multiple Forms: Available as diffusers, sprays, collars, and wipes so you can choose the format that best suits your dog’s lifestyle.

Safety First: Key Considerations Before Starting Natural Remedies
Safety First
Before introducing any new calming supplements or pheromone products into your dog’s routine, consider the following:
- Always consult with your veterinarian, especially if your pet is already on medications.
- Start with the recommended dosage and monitor your pet closely for any adverse reactions.
- Choose products from reputable manufacturers that test for purity and safety.
- If anxiety symptoms persist or worsen, seek professional behavioral or veterinary help.

FAQs About Natural Remedies For Dog Anxiety Calming Supplements Pheromones
What are the main ingredients in calming supplements?
Many effective calming supplements include L-theanine, chamomile, valerian root, ashwagandha, and B vitamins, all aimed at supporting natural stress responses without sedation.
How quickly can I expect to see improvements?
While every dog is unique, many owners report noticeable improvements within a few days to a couple of weeks of consistent use.
Are pheromone products safe to use around all pets?
Yes, pheromone products are non-toxic and designed to work on instinctive levels without causing unwanted side effects.
Can I combine these natural products with traditional medication?
It is essential to consult your veterinarian before mixing supplements or pheromone therapy with prescription medications, as they can help tailor the safest combination for your pet.
